Anthropic has shipped its newest frontier model, Claude Mythos 5, into Claude Security, its code-scanning product, for Enterprise customers in public beta this week. The model itself is not reachable by prompt.
What comes back to the customer is a set of suggested patches and alerts. The actual patching happens in Claude Code on the web, using whatever models the organization already has, not Mythos 5. The model stays behind the wall. Anthropic's blog post makes the non-feature explicit: there is no way to prompt the model to write an exploit. Customers get the model's findings. They do not get the model.
Anthropic is choosing to keep a frontier model out of reach even as it ships that model's capabilities to paying customers. Other vendors shipping frontier models into security-sensitive products now face the same question: is capability without direct access the right distribution, and what does it cost in transparency and debuggability?
Two other launches in the same week follow the same shape. DeepSeek shipped deepseek-v4-flash-vision-exp on August 21, an experimental multimodal model that matches V4-Flash on text (agents, reasoning, world knowledge) and adds vision at the same per-token rate. The capability lands; the model stays on a fixed-price Flash tier with peak and off-peak pricing. Quoting a single price for V4-Flash is incomplete; the pricing page splits it: $0.22 per million input tokens off-peak, $0.44 peak; $0.66 output off-peak, $1.32 peak. Peak and off-peak windows follow a schedule DeepSeek publishes on its pricing page. A budget built on one number is off by 2x.
xAI's Grok Bot, launched in beta on August 11, expanded this week to all SuperGrok Plus, SuperGrok Heavy, Cursor Pro+, Cursor Ultra, and Cursor Teams plans. The bots run in a cloud computer with browser and terminal access, work across apps, and are designed for parallel multi-bot workflows (Sales Prospector, Website Builder, Inbox Manager). The orchestration surface sits behind paid plans, not a free tier, and the underlying model stays inside xAI's cloud computer.
Across all three: the capability is real, the model is gated. Anthropic's gating is the most explicit; DeepSeek's is the pricing clock; xAI's is the paywall. Each moves the boundary between what the model can do and what the customer can ask it to do in a different direction.
A security team that wants to ask why a patch was suggested or push back on a false positive has to route the question through the partner-tool flow. The model that produced the finding is unreachable to the person investigating it. For defenders, that asymmetry is the price of the safety framing; for the rest of the industry, it sets the template for how frontier AI in security-sensitive contexts gets shipped: capability first, prompt never.
